Cloudflare Pages Custom Domain Requirements: What Teams Need to Verify Before Launch
Key Takeaways
- Search Console shows strong impression volume for Cloudflare domain setup content, but low CTR suggests searchers still want a more exact checklist of requirements and failure points.
- Most Cloudflare Pages custom-domain problems are not mysterious; they come from missing DNS control, mismatched records, incomplete registrar steps, or unclear ownership of the launch process.
- A better setup process starts by confirming authority, DNS state, and rollback expectations before anyone touches production records.
Search Console is already surfacing Silvermine for Cloudflare setup queries, including cloudflare domain setup guide, cloudflare pages default domain format, and cloudflare pages custom domains setup requirements.
That pattern tells us something useful.
The audience is not looking for a broad platform overview.
They want to know what has to be true before they can connect a real domain to a real site without breaking anything.
That is a different question, and it deserves a more direct answer.
The actual requirement behind every Cloudflare Pages launch
Before a custom domain can work on Cloudflare Pages, the team needs authority over the DNS that serves the domain.
That sounds obvious, but it is where many delays start.
In practice, the team should verify:
- who controls the registrar
- who controls the active DNS zone
- whether the domain is already on Cloudflare DNS
- whether other services depend on existing records
- who has approval to change production DNS
If those answers are fuzzy, the launch is already at risk.
The minimum technical requirements
At a basic level, a custom-domain setup usually depends on a few non-negotiables.
1. The domain or subdomain must be manageable in the correct DNS zone
If the site is launching on www.example.com, someone needs working access to the DNS records that control www.
If the root domain is also being changed, the risk and coordination burden go up.
2. The Pages project must already exist and resolve internally
Do not make DNS changes before the target project is actually ready.
The deployment, branch rules, and expected production hostname should already be known.
3. Existing records need to be reviewed before replacement
This is where rushed launches get messy.
If www already points somewhere else, changing it may affect:
- the current website
- email-related verification flows
- external landing pages
- older hosting providers still tied into the stack
A DNS change is not just a website change. It is an infrastructure change.
4. SSL and propagation expectations must be understood
Teams should know that verification and certificate issuance can take time.
Even when the change is correct, the experience may not look finished instantly across every device or network.
That is normal.
The operational requirements teams forget
The technical steps are only part of the job.
The harder failures usually happen in process.
Clear ownership
One person should own the launch sequence.
Not five people loosely collaborating in a chat thread.
If no one clearly owns:
- record review
- change timing
- rollback expectations
- post-change validation
then avoidable mistakes become likely.
A record inventory before launch
Before anyone edits DNS, capture the current state.
That includes:
- current
A,AAAA,CNAME, and relevant verification records - where the current live site is hosted
- whether redirects are already handled elsewhere
- what services depend on the same domain
This turns guesswork into a recoverable process.
A rollback plan
If the new domain route does not validate cleanly, the team should already know what gets restored and who will do it.
A lot of launch stress disappears when rollback is simple.
Common failure points
If a Cloudflare Pages custom domain is not behaving, the issue is usually one of a few familiar problems.
Wrong record type or conflicting records
A CNAME or related record may conflict with an older setup.
This is especially common when a domain has been pointed at multiple platforms over time.
Changes made in the wrong DNS provider
Sometimes the registrar looks like the place to edit records, but the active nameservers point elsewhere.
If the team edits the wrong interface, nothing meaningful changes.
The domain was not fully delegated as expected
A zone can appear present while still not being the active source of truth.
That creates confusion because the dashboard looks ready but the internet is still reading records from somewhere else.
Launch sequencing was backwards
If the DNS changes happen before the Pages project, redirects, or validation paths are ready, the team creates downtime risk for no benefit.
What a clean setup process looks like
For most teams, a safer process looks like this:
- confirm who controls registrar and DNS
- verify where the domain is currently hosted
- capture the existing DNS state
- confirm the exact production hostname to be attached
- review conflicting records before changes
- make the DNS update in the active provider
- validate resolution, HTTPS, and redirect behavior after propagation
This sequence is not glamorous, but it is dependable.
Why this matters for SEO as well as operations
Custom-domain launches are not only a hosting concern.
If the domain path is handled sloppily, it can affect:
- canonical consistency
- crawlability
- redirect hygiene
- user trust
- launch-day discoverability
A technically working domain is not the same thing as a clean launch.
The best teams treat domain setup as part of website quality, not just IT housekeeping.
Final take
The most important requirement for a Cloudflare Pages custom-domain launch is not a secret setting.
It is operational clarity.
Know who owns the domain, where DNS is actually controlled, what records already exist, and how the site should behave after the switch.
When teams verify those basics first, Cloudflare setup is usually straightforward.
When they do not, even simple launches start feeling mysterious.
Ready to Transform Your Marketing?
Let's discuss how Silvermine AI can help grow your business with proven strategies and cutting-edge automation.
Get Started Today